3D CAT Scan of Broken Foot Bones by Northcoast Footcare Facebook Posted Wed 04 Nov 2009 10:06pm 3D CAT scans help doctors better visualize broken bones in the foot. In the image to the left, multiple fracture fragments of the heel bone are better visualized in the 3D scan than in an X-ray. Do You Know The Bones of Your Feet? by JYorey Posted Sun 04 Oct 2009 11:14pm Below is a list of the 26 bones in your feet! Become a foot expert! Hallux – the big toe bone Phalanx – the smaller toe bones Metatarsal – the long connecting bones Tarsal – the midfoot bones, 5 irregular shape bones Talus – the ankle bone Calcaneus – the heel bone Tibia and Fibula – the long lower leg bones The big toe Read on »
